Abstract:
A seal in a turbine of a combustion turbine engine is described. The seal is formed within a trench cavity defined between a rotor blade and a stator blade. The stator blade includes a sidewall projection and the rotor blade includes an angel wing projection extending toward the stator blade. The side wall projection overhangs the angel wing projection. The seal include: a port disposed on an inboard surface of the stator projection; and deflecting structure disposed on the angel wing projection. The deflecting structure may be configured to receive the fluid expelled from the port and deflect the fluid toward an inlet of the trench cavity.
